Mark Bower, a Scout volunteer from Flintshire, has set himself the epic challenge of walking 450 miles from Buckley to Buckie in northeast Scotland in order to raise funds for 1st Broughton Scout Group.

Mark is hoping to complete the challenge in around 14 days, staying at Scout huts along the long route north and hopes to raise as much money as possible to enable repairs to the Scout hut building, upgrades to essential equipment and to support running costs.
This will allow 1st Broughton Scouts to enhance the provision of Scouting activities and opportunities for children and young people. Scouting provides young people with the chance to develop confidence, resilience, teamwork, leadership, and practical skills for life.
We asked Mark where the idea for the Buckley to Buckie walk came from and he told us: “I’m a big Football fan, and have a season ticket for my local team of Buckley FC, so I thought, as Buckley to Buckie has a nice ring to it, I would choose to walk to Buckie Thistles ground.”
Mark set off on his daunting 450-mile adventure alone with a support vehicle nearby on 31st July with a mixture of excitement and trepidation.
